THE EXACT RECIPE
You take a handful of rice and boil it in a large saucepan with lots of
water. Like three or four large glasses.
Then you cool that and drink the water. If you are in a hurry to relieve
the ailing person, take the saucepan off the fire and dunk it in a frying
pan or basin of cool water with ice cubes if necessary. This gives the
patient a chance to drink the rice water sooner and cure himself or herself
sooner.

When drinking the rice water, make sure there is lots of it.
You have to tell the patient that enough water must go in to line your guts
from throat to other end, all 10 to 12  metres of it.
